When does lochia rubra stop?
Lochia Rubra is the first stage. The initial stage of postpartum bleeding is known as rubra, and it can linger for up to four days after the birth of the baby. The biggest postpartum bleeding occurs in the first few days following the birth of the baby. The blood will have a dark or brilliant crimson color and will be quite heavy in consistency. During this period, it is common to notice blood clots in your lochia.
How long do you bleed after birth?
The majority of women will have a cessation of bleeding between four and six weeks following delivery. Some women may have bleeding for a longer or shorter period of time.

How do you know if a hemorrhoid is thrombosed?
What is the best way to tell whether my hemorrhoid is thrombosed? Hemorrhoids are generally painless until they have been thrombosed, prolapsed, or strangulated, which means that their blood supply has been cut off from the rest of the body. As a result, severe discomfort in the perineal area, as well as the sensation of a painful lump near the anus, might be indicators of thrombosed hemorrhoids.
How long do hemorrhoids take to heal?
Without surgery, the discomfort associated with thrombosed hemorrhoids should subside after 7 to 10 days. Hemorrhoids that occur on a regular basis should diminish within a week. In some cases, it may take several weeks for the lump to entirely subside. You should be able to return to most of your normal activities immediately.
